# A class to install and manage Yum configuration.
#
# @param clean_old_kernels
# Whether or not to purge old kernel version beyond the `keeponly_limit`.
#
# @param keep_kernel_devel
# Whether or not to keep kernel devel packages on old kernel purge.
#
# @param config_options
# A Hash where keys are the names of `Yum::Config` resources and the values
# are either the direct `ensure` value, or a Hash of the resource's attributes.
#
# @note Boolean parameter values will be converted to either a `1` or `0`; use a quoted string to
# get a literal `true` or `false`. Sensitive value will disable the `show_diff`.
#
#
# @param repos
# A hash where keys are the names of `Yumrepo` resources and each value represents its respective
# Yumrepo's resource parameters. This is used in conjunction with the `managed_repos` parameter
# to create `Yumrepo` resources en masse. Some default data is provided for this using module
# data. It is configured to deep merge with a `knockout_prefix` of `--` by default, so individual
# parameters may be overriden or removed via global or environment Hiera data.
#
# @note Boolean parameter values will be converted to either a `1` or `0`; use a quoted string to
# get a literal `true` or `false`.
#
# @param managed_repos
# An array of first-level keys from the `repos` hash to include in the catalog. The module uses
# this list to select `Yumrepo` resources from the `repos` hash for instantiation. Defaults are
# set in the module's Hiera data.
#
# @note This only indicates the *managed* state of the repos, the `ensure` state must be managed
# in the `repos` data.
#
# @param manage_os_default_repos
# Whether or not to add an operating system's default repos to the `managed_repos` array.
#
# @note This only works for operating systems with data in the module's data directory. Currently
# the module only contains data for for CentOS 6 & 7.
#
# @param os_default_repos
# A list of default repos to add to `managed_repos` if `manage_os_default_repos` is enabled.
# Normally this should not be modified.
#
# @param repo_exclusions
# An array of first-level keys from the `repos` hash to exclude from management via this module.
# Values in this array will be subtracted from the `managed_repos` array as a last step before
# instantiation.
#
# @param gpgkeys
# A hash of yum::gpgkey types, which will be automatically included if they
# are referenced by a managed_repo. This will use the same merging behavior
# as repos.
#
# @param utils_package_name
# Name of the utils package, e.g. 'yum-utils', or 'dnf-utils'.
#
# @example Enable management of the default repos for a supported OS:
# ---
# yum::manage_os_default_repos: true
#
# @example Add Hiera data to disable *management* of the CentOS Base repo:
# ---
# yum::manage_os_default_repos: true
# yum::repo_exclusions:
# - 'base'
#
# @example Ensure the CentOS base repo is removed from the agent system(s):
# ---
# yum::manage_os_default_repos: true
# yum::repos:
# base:
# ensure: 'absent'
#
# @example Add a custom repo:
# ---
# yum::managed_repos:
# - 'example_repo'
# yum::repos:
# example_repo:
# ensure: 'present'
# enabled: true
# descr: 'Example Repo'
# baseurl: 'https://repos.example.com/example/'
# gpgcheck: true
# gpgkey: 'file:///etc/pki/gpm-gpg/RPM-GPG-KEY-Example'
# target: '/etc/yum.repos.d/example.repo'
#
# @example Use a custom `baseurl` for the CentOS Base repo:
# ---
# yum::manage_os_default_repos: true
# yum::repos:
# base:
# baseurl: 'https://repos.example.com/CentOS/base/'
# mirrorlist: '--'
#
class yum (
Boolean $clean_old_kernels = true,
Boolean $keep_kernel_devel = false,
Hash[String, Variant[String, Integer, Boolean, Sensitive[String], Hash[String, Variant[String, Integer, Boolean, Sensitive[String]]]]] $config_options = {},
Hash[String, Optional[Hash[String, Variant[String, Integer, Boolean]]]] $repos = {},
Array[String] $managed_repos = [],
Boolean $manage_os_default_repos = false,
Array[String] $os_default_repos = [],
Array[String] $repo_exclusions = [],
Hash[String, Hash[String, String]] $gpgkeys = {},
String $utils_package_name = 'yum-utils',
) {
$module_metadata = load_module_metadata($module_name)
$supported_operatingsystems = $module_metadata['operatingsystem_support']
$supported_os_names = $supported_operatingsystems.map |$os| {
$os['operatingsystem']
}
unless member($supported_os_names, $facts['os']['name']) {
fail("${facts['os']['name']} not supported")
}
$_managed_repos = $manage_os_default_repos ? {
true => $managed_repos + $os_default_repos,
default => $managed_repos,
}
unless empty($_managed_repos) or empty($repos) {
$_managed_repos_minus_exclusions = $_managed_repos - $repo_exclusions
$normalized_repos = yum::bool2num_hash_recursive($repos)
$normalized_repos.each |$yumrepo, $attributes| {
if member($_managed_repos_minus_exclusions, $yumrepo) {
yumrepo { $yumrepo:
* => $attributes,
}
# Handle GPG Key
if ('gpgkey' in $attributes) {
$matches = $attributes['gpgkey'].split(/\s/).match('^file://(.*)$')
$matches.each |$match| {
if $match {
$gpgkey = $match[1]
if $gpgkey =~ Stdlib::AbsolutePath and $gpgkey in $gpgkeys {
if !defined(Yum::Gpgkey[$gpgkey]) {
yum::gpgkey { $gpgkey:
* => $gpgkeys[$gpgkey],
before => Package[$utils_package_name],
# GPG Keys for any managed repository need to be installed before we attempt to install any packages.
}
} # end if Yum::Gpgkey[$gpgkey] is not defined
} # end if $gpgkey exists in gpgkeys
} # end if gpgkey is a file:// resource
} # end each matches
} # end if $attributes has a gpgkey
}
}
}
unless empty($config_options) {
if ('installonly_limit' in $config_options) {
assert_type(Variant[Integer, Hash[String, Integer]], $config_options['installonly_limit']) |$expected, $actual| {
fail("The value or ensure for `\$yum::config_options[installonly_limit]` must be an Integer, but it is not.")
}
}
$_normalized_config_options = $config_options.map |$key, $attrs| {
$_ensure = $attrs ? {
Hash => $attrs[ensure],
default => $attrs,
}
$_normalized_ensure = $_ensure ? {
Boolean => Hash({ 'ensure' => bool2num($_ensure) }),
default => Hash({ ensure => $_ensure }), # lint:ignore:unquoted_string_in_selector
}
$_normalized_attrs = $attrs ? {
Hash => merge($attrs, $_normalized_ensure),
default => $_normalized_ensure,
}
Hash({ $key => $_normalized_attrs })
}.reduce |$memo, $cfg_opt_hash| {
merge($memo, $cfg_opt_hash)
}
$_normalized_config_options.each |$config, $attributes| {
yum::config { $config:
* => $attributes,
}
}
}
unless defined(Yum::Config['installonly_limit']) {
yum::config { 'installonly_limit': ensure => '3' }
}
$_clean_old_kernels_subscribe = $clean_old_kernels ? {
true => Yum::Config['installonly_limit'],
default => undef,
}
# cleanup old kernels
ensure_packages([$utils_package_name])
$_real_installonly_limit = $config_options['installonly_limit'] ? {
Variant[String, Integer] => $config_options['installonly_limit'],
Hash => $config_options['installonly_limit']['ensure'],
default => '3',
}
$_keep_kernel_devel = $keep_kernel_devel ? {
true => $facts['package_provider'] ? {
'yum' => '--keepdevel ',
'dnf' => '--exclude kernel-release',
default => fail("Fact package_provider is not set to \'yum\' or \'dnf\' - giving up"),
},
default => '',
}
$_pc_cmd = $facts['package_provider'] ? {
'yum' => "/usr/bin/package-cleanup --oldkernels --count=${_real_installonly_limit} -y${$_keep_kernel_devel}",
default => "/usr/bin/dnf -y remove $(/usr/bin/dnf repoquery --installonly --latest-limit=-${_real_installonly_limit}${_keep_kernel_devel} | /usr/bin/grep -v ${facts['kernelrelease']})"
}
exec { 'package-cleanup_oldkernels':
command => $_pc_cmd,
refreshonly => true,
require => Package[$utils_package_name],
subscribe => $_clean_old_kernels_subscribe,
}
}
